Role Summary

Ensures that desired deliverables are produced at the highest possible quality, at either a previously agreed-upon date or scope
Leads and facilitates the activities of an assigned Exchange Connectivity Development Team.
Works closely with project stakeholders to ensure that desired functionality is actually realized in the solution under construction
Espouse and apply common-sense Agile Project Management practices

Responsibilities

· Facilitate meetings and team-based development activities such as SPMs, scrums and retrospectives of the Exchange Connectivity Development team
· Manage backlog scheduling (sufficient new stories, resolve analysis blockers, spikes), monitor incoming priority items (mainly through bugzilla tickets)
· Check that documentation of Bugzilla tickets, Manuals, release notes, etc. are completed before software deliveries are made.
· Track resource availability (including leave plans)
· Facilitate inception sessions and create inception materials and master story list
· Create, maintain and publish project status together with the Product Owner
· Assist the Development Team Lead with recruitment activities as required
· Secure project resources (machines, tools, etc.)
· Assists and coordinates internal documentation as well as test access to (exchange) system where required.
· Supports in introducing more automatic processes in the Agile Development team, especially with the QA Managers
· Provide 360 degree feedback on the team to their respective managers
· Maintain close coordination with the Company Product Owner, Product Owner and management to assure the success of Sprints and company objectives
· Use Agile project management methods and team facilitation tools appropriately to ensure goals of the Agile DevelopmentTeam
· Proactively identify and present impediments and dependencies; develop solutions to address and resolve impediments and manage dependencies.
· Serve as an agent of change to positively promote the overall success of the Agile Development Team and the Company
· Where applicable: Conduct performance reviews of QA Managers, keep them challenged, and provide growth opportunities whenever possible.
· Where applicable: Set a culture of positivity, proactiveness, and a strong work ethic for all QA Managers by example.

Requirements

· Previous experience in dealing with Exchanges or Exchange Change releases would be an advantage but isn't required.
· Bachelors or Masters Degree in Computer Science, Computer Engineering, Finance, or related
· Knowledge of current development standards, methodologies, and IT trends
· At least 3 years professional experience in project management
· At least 3 years of experience with Agile processes and frameworks, experience as a Scrum Master is a plus, ideally gained in a service business; certification as a Scrum Master (CSM) is helpful, but not mandatory
· Strong facilitation and goal-oriented team skills; solid understanding of group dynamics and ability to apply in dynamic environment
· Experience in high-frequency trading industry ideal, but not mandatory
· Even though this role is based in Frankfurt, fluency in German is not required. Fluency in English is required however
